Biography

Satish P. Deshpande is the Associate Dean for Operations and Graduate Programs  at the Haworth College of Business at Western Michigan University. His research includes managerial decision making, healthcare management, and applied psychology in human resource issues. He has had over 80 refereed articles published in various journals and books including the Academy of Management Journal, Human Relations, Organizational Behavior and Human Decision Processes, Journal of Business Ethics, Journal of Labor Research, and Journal of Small Business Management. He has been quoted on TV, radio, and in various newspapers including the Wall Street Journal and USA Today.
